  • Statistics for Amesbury, Massachusetts
  • The population of Amesbury is 16,450. Of that number, 7,932 are Males and 8,518 are Females.

    Amesbury, Massachusetts population breakdown by age is as follows:

    6.69 % are Under Age 5
    7.48 % are 5 to 9 Years Old
    7.91 % are 10 to 14 Years Old
    6.04 % are 15 to 19 Years Old
    4.11 % are 20 to 24 Years Old
    14.47 % are 25 to 34 Years Old
    19.31 % are 35 to 44 Years Old
    14.26 % are 45 to 54 Years Old
    4.30 % are 55 to 59 Years Old
    3.46 % are 60 to 64 Years Old
    6.23 % are 65 to 74 Years Old
    3.95 % are 75 to 84 Years Old
    1.79 % are over 85 Years Old

    Amesbury Stats
    The Total Area covered by Amesbury, Massachusetts is 13.13 Sq. Miles.
    The population density in Amesbury, MA. is 1,347.77 persons/sq. mile.
    The Amesbury elevation is 9 Ft.

    Enrollment and Education for Amesbury:
    4,346 students are enrolled in school in Amesbury, Massachusetts (over 3 years of age).
    Of those who are enrolled in Amesbury:
    403 students are attending Nursery School in Amesbury.
    218 students are enrolled in Kindergarten.
    2,120 students in Amesbury are enrolled in Primary School
    848 students attend High School in Amesbury.
    757 students attend College in Amesbury.
    Amesbury Employment Info:
    8,571 people are employed in Amesbury.
    318 people are unemployed in Amesbury, Massachusetts.
    Data on Household Economics in Amesbury:
    Household earnings breakdown:
    Under $10,000 yearly: 431
    $10,000.00 to $14,999 yearly: 311
    $15,000 to $24,999 yearly: 745
    $25,000 to $34,999 yearly: 681
    $35,000 to $49,999 yearly: 815
    $50,000 to $74,999 yearly: 1,466
    $75,000 to $99,999 yearly: 988
    $100,000 to $149,999 yearly: 758
    $150,000 to $199,999 yearly: 136
    $200,000 or more yearly: 94

Whether someone is in alcohol and drug treatment because they have made the decision to go on their own or because of an effective drug intervention, they will have a long haul in front of them with numerous challenges and successes during the process. The first phase of drug and alcohol treatment will always be seen after by detoxification professionals, who ensure the person is as relaxed and safe as possible as they detox from drugs and when experiencing withdrawal. Detox can feel insufferable to people who are just coming off of drugs, but this process is often overcome in a matter of days for most drugs and with very few complications. Some drugs and alcohol however may present difficulties which may need to be handled in the course of detoxification by detoxification experts or even healthcare staff. Because this is occasionally the case, it is a great illustration of why persons who wish to stop using drugs or alcohol do so only under a watchful eye at an Amesbury, MA. drug rehabilitation or detoxification center. It isn't worth risking one's well being or life over when detoxification specialists are available to help people overcome this course of action safely.

Detox and withdrawal is a small step of the alcohol and drug rehab process, and it is not the end of treatment for anybody who wants to expertise a full recovery from drug addiction. A lot of individuals are under the impression that they can remain off of drugs and alcohol merely because they got through detoxification and withdrawal. They then attempt to go on with their life without handling the real reasons they got involved with drugs or alcohol in the first place. This is often a huge mistake, because many will relapse back on drugs and alcohol, which can have devastating consequences, or right back in drug rehabilitation to go through the process again. Rehab experts know that to completely address drug or alcohol addiction and experience complete rehabilitation, rehabilitation clients must understand that the rehabilitation process involves much more than just becoming abstinent.

To achieve complete rehabilitation persons must delve into and deal with the problems and situations in their lives which caused them to use drugs in the first place. This can be unique for everybody but the rehab tools utilized to reveal and resolve them are often the same. This often includes extensive counseling and the utilization of other therapeutic tools that skilled alcohol and drug treatment counselors utilize to create an understanding of one's drug addiction and how they can gain power over it and as a result be able to live a sober existence. For some addicts in Amesbury, MA., this can take a substantial amount of time. Short-term treatment programs often don't provide the best results for individuals who require rehabilitation services far beyond detoxification and withdrawal, which is typically the case with serious addicts.

People in drug rehabilitation and their family members and close friends, must continue to be optimistic but sensible when considering the alcohol and drug rehab method and amount of time needed in treatment. It will require many weeks and maybe months in an Amesbury, MA. alcohol and drug rehabilitation facility which calls for an inpatient or residential stay of no less than 90 days, and at times much longer to fully handle all addiction issues.
